The ATF22V10BQL is a high-performance, low-power Erasable Programmable Logic Device (EPLD) offering a versatile solution for implementing a wide range of digital logic functions. It is known for its speed and flexibility, making it suitable for various applications in embedded systems and digital control. This device allows designers to implement custom logic circuits in a programmable chip, which simplifies design changes and reduces component count.
Applications:
- Address Decoding: Used in memory systems for address decoding, enabling efficient memory access.
- Peripheral Control: Employed in controlling peripheral devices, such as displays, sensors, and actuators.
- State Machines: Implemented as state machines for sequential logic control in various applications.
- Glue Logic: Used to connect different components and subsystems within a larger system.
- Timing Control: Used for generating and controlling timing signals in digital systems.

Additional Details:
The ATF22V10BQL's architecture consists of a programmable AND array and a fixed OR array, allowing for the implementation of complex logic functions. It supports a wide range of operating voltages and temperatures, making it suitable for various environments. The device can be programmed using standard programming tools and equipment. Given its end-of-life status, consider replacement options and ensure compatibility with current designs. Designers should evaluate alternatives that offer similar functionality and long-term availability.
